How much monocrystalline silicon is there in solar panels

How much monocrystalline silicon is there in solar panels

Monocrystalline silicon represented 96% of global solar shipments in 2022, making it the most common absorber material in today's solar modules. The remaining 4% consists of other materials, mostly cadmium telluride.

Advantages and disadvantages of monocrystalline p-type solar panels

Advantages and disadvantages of monocrystalline p-type solar panels

While monocrystalline panels are durable, they are also at risk for micro-cracks that may not be visible to the naked eye but can affect the panel's performance.

Solar panels generate 30000w of electricity

Solar panels generate 30000w of electricity

In 2025, standard residential solar panels produce between 390-500 watts of power, with high-efficiency models reaching 500+ watts. However, the actual energy output depends on multiple factors including your location, roof orientation, weather conditions, and system design.

Solar panels on rooftops connected to solar lights

Solar panels on rooftops connected to solar lights

Building-integrated photovoltaics is a set of emerging solar energy applications that replace conventional building materials with solar energy generating materials in the structure, like the roof, skylights, balustrades, awnings, facades, or windows.
